Trajectory optimization is the process of determining the most efficient path for a robotic system to follow in order to achieve a specific goal while minimizing energy consumption, time, or other resources. This concept is crucial in robotic applications where the precise movement of end-effectors is essential, especially in fields such as medical robotics and computer-assisted surgery. The optimization process involves analyzing forward and inverse kinematics to ensure that the robot can reach its target position with the desired accuracy and efficiency.
congrats on reading the definition of Trajectory Optimization. now let's actually learn it.
Trajectory optimization can significantly enhance the performance of robotic systems by allowing them to execute movements more quickly and with less energy.
The optimization process often relies on both forward and inverse kinematics to calculate the necessary joint angles and positions for achieving a desired trajectory.
There are different types of trajectory optimization techniques, including direct and indirect methods, each with its own advantages depending on the application.
In medical robotics, trajectory optimization is critical for ensuring precision during surgical procedures, reducing the risk of complications.
The outcome of effective trajectory optimization can lead to smoother operations and improved patient outcomes in minimally invasive surgeries.
Review Questions
How does trajectory optimization improve robotic movements in medical applications?
Trajectory optimization improves robotic movements in medical applications by determining the most efficient paths for robotic arms or tools to follow during surgical procedures. By minimizing energy consumption and maximizing accuracy, optimized trajectories reduce the time required for operations and enhance the precision of movements. This leads to fewer complications and better overall patient outcomes, demonstrating the critical role of trajectory optimization in enhancing surgical efficacy.
What role do forward and inverse kinematics play in trajectory optimization for robotic systems?
Forward and inverse kinematics are fundamental to trajectory optimization as they provide the necessary mathematical framework for calculating joint positions and angles based on desired end-effector trajectories. Forward kinematics allows engineers to determine where a robot's end-effector will be given certain joint angles, while inverse kinematics helps calculate those joint angles needed to reach a specific position. Together, these concepts enable effective path planning by ensuring that optimized trajectories are physically achievable by the robotic system.
Evaluate the impact of different trajectory optimization techniques on the effectiveness of robotic systems in performing tasks.
Different trajectory optimization techniques, such as direct and indirect methods, can significantly impact the effectiveness of robotic systems by influencing their performance in various tasks. Direct methods may offer greater efficiency by directly optimizing the trajectory within a single computational framework, which can lead to faster execution times. Indirect methods might provide more accurate solutions but could require more computational resources. Evaluating these techniques helps identify the most suitable approach based on specific application needs, ultimately enhancing robotic capabilities and operational outcomes.
The study of motion without considering the forces that cause it, focusing on how the position and orientation of a robot's joints affect its end-effector movement.
Optimization Algorithms: Mathematical procedures used to find the best solution from a set of feasible solutions, often employed in trajectory optimization to minimize costs or maximize efficiency.